When you are looking at the price of a new HVAC system, several variables come into play. The total depends heavily on the square footage of your home, the existing ductwork condition, and the efficiency rating of the unit you choose. Opting for advanced features like smart thermostats or high-performance air filtration will also shift the final number. If we need to modify your home’s electrical setup or gas lines to accommodate the new equipment, that adds to the labor requirements.
Installing a gas furnace requires careful attention to gas lines, venting, and safety regulations. We ensure the burner is adjusted correctly and the flue is venting exhaust gases safely outside your home. The AC compressor installation cost in Colorado Springs typically involves the price of the compressor itself, along with the labor for its replacement, which includes refrigerant evacuation and recharging, electrical connections, and system testing. This is a significant component, and its replacement requires specialized tools and knowledge.
